Directed energy weapons?
Maybe its some special capability of the harbourmaster and his team to teach people a lesson about keeping to something resembling the harbour speed limit (by the way, it's 8 kts, except the busy bit in the middle where it's 6!). Mind you, you're not as bad as the other Zapcat (the bright blue-sided one) which clearly has got an engine idle setting issue.
Great to see fellow ribnetters enjoying the place, but....